Cactus Import Auto Sales
Add Hours
Phone: (623) 204-9077
Phone: (602) 204-9077
Address: 3118 W Thomas Rd Ste 708, Phoenix, AZ 85017
3118 W Thomas rd suite 708, phoenix, AZ 85017
3101 W Thomas Rd Ste 112, Phoenix, AZ 85017
2947 W Mcdowell Rd, Phoenix, AZ 85009
3038 N 30th Ave, Phoenix, AZ 85017
2343 W Indian School Rd, Phoenix, AZ 85015
2240 W Camelback Rd, Phoenix, AZ 85015
2517 W McDowell Rd, Phoenix, AZ 85009
1645 N 51st Ave, Phoenix, AZ 85035
4444 W Thomas Rd, Phoenix, AZ 85031
2325 W Cypress St, Phoenix, AZ 85009